SPARK of the Week!!

Each student in Chatty's Kindergarten class is chosen as "Spark of the Week" during the school year. This is a special week for the student, they get to bring "Sparkey" the bear home for the weekend and take them everywhere they go. The teacher provided a scrapbook and each kid is allowed two pages to document the weekend's events with Sparkey. In addition the student (parent) fills out a poster all about themselves, they bring in their favorite book one day and their favorite snack another day for the entire class. Miss Chatty was selected as the very first "Spark of the Week". She was very proud of herself for earning this honor.
